From Aesthetic Consistency to Scalable Foundations
In the early stages, design systems primarily ensured aesthetic consistency across products—color palettes, typography, iconography, and layout guidelines formed the visual foundation. These early frameworks helped teams avoid design fragmentation but lacked the flexibility required for rapid innovation.
As organizations scaled, so did the need for more modular, reusable design components that could be shared across multiple teams and platforms. This ushered in the age of component-driven development, where design systems became integrated with development pipelines, improving collaboration between designers and developers.
Why Design Systems matter more than ever
In today’s hyper-competitive digital landscape, businesses must deliver exceptional user experiences faster and more efficiently. Modern design systems are engineered for:
- Scalability: Whether you’re a startup or an enterprise, a robust design system enables you to scale digital products without reinventing the wheel.
- Efficiency: Reusable components reduce duplication, speed up development, and cut down on errors.
- Cross-team Collaboration: Centralized libraries and consistent guidelines create a shared language between design and development teams.

Enter the AI Era
Artificial Intelligence(AI) is transforming the way we build and interact with digital products. From predictive design suggestions to auto-generating code, AI tools are beginning to influence every phase of the UI/UX lifecycle.
Design systems built with AI-readiness in mind will offer a competitive edge. This includes:
- Semantic Design Tokens: Allowing AI tools to better understand context and usage.
- Dynamic Component Variants: Enabling personalization at scale, where interfaces adapt based on user behavior.
- Smart Accessibility Features: Enhancing inclusivity through AI-powered solutions embedded into the system itself.
